NVIDIA NCP-AIN 考試大綱:
主題簡介
主題 1
  • AI Network Architecture: This section of the exam measures the skills of AI Infrastructure Architects and covers the ability to distinguish between AI factory and AI data center architectures. It includes understanding how Ethernet and InfiniBand differ in performance and application, and identifying the right storage options based on speed, scalability, and cost to fit AI networking needs.
主題 2
  • Spectrum-X Configuration, Optimization, Security, and Troubleshooting: This section of the exam measures the skills of Network Performance Engineers and covers configuring, managing, and securing NVIDIA Spectrum-X switches. It includes setting performance baselines, resolving performance issues, and using diagnostic tools such as CloudAI benchmark, NCCL, and NetQ. It also emphasizes leveraging DPUs for network acceleration and using monitoring tools like Grafana and SNMP for telemetry analysis.
主題 3
  • InfiniBand Configuration, Optimization, Security, and Troubleshooting: This section of the exam measures the skills of Data Center Network Administrators and covers the configuration and operational maintenance of NVIDIA InfiniBand switches. It includes setting up InfiniBand fabrics for multi-tenant environments, managing subnet configurations, testing connectivity, and using UFM to troubleshoot and analyze issues. It also focuses on validating rail-optimized topologies for optimal network performance.

問題 #48
You have implemented adaptive routing in your Spectrum-X network to optimize AI workload performance.
You need to verify the effectiveness of this configuration and monitor its impact on network congestion.
Which tool would be most appropriate for monitoring and analyzing the adaptive routing performance in your Spectrum-X environment?
答案:A
解題說明:
NVIDIA NetQ is a comprehensive network operations tool designed to provide real-time visibility into the health and performance of NVIDIA networking environments, including Spectrum-X. It offers detailed telemetry and analytics, allowing administrators to monitor adaptive routing behaviors, detect congestion, and analyze traffic patterns. By leveraging NetQ, you can ensure that adaptive routing is functioning as intended and that the network is optimized for AI workloads.
Reference Extracts from NVIDIA Documentation:
* "The NVIDIA NetQ network validation and ASIC monitoring tool set provide visibility into the network health and behavior. The NetQ flow telemetry analysis shows the paths that data flows take as they traverse the network, providing network latency and performance insights."
* "By leveraging telemetry from Spectrum Ethernet switches and BlueField-3 SuperNICs, NVIDIA NetQ can detect network issues proactively and troubleshoot network issues faster for optimal use of network capacity."

問題 #51
In Cumulus Linux, which technology enables the ability to provide active-active redundancy to servers, without the need for direct inter-switch links?
答案:B
解題說明:
EVPN Multi-homingenablesactive-active redundancy without inter-switch linksby usingoverlay routing over VXLAN and distributed control plane using BGP EVPN.
From the officialNVIDIA Cumulus Linux EVPN Multihoming Documentation:
"EVPN multihoming allows multiple Top-of-Rack (ToR) switches to connect to the same server while maintaining full layer-2 redundancy without the need for inter-switch links or traditional MLAG configuration." Key benefits:
* Simplified topology (no ISL/peer-link needed)
* BGP-based control plane
* Fast convergence
* Active-active links per host NIC
Incorrect Options:
* MLAGrequires ISL between switches and peer-link configuration.
* VSS(Virtual Switching System) is a Cisco term, not supported in NVIDIA networking.
Reference: Cumulus Linux Docs - EVPN Multihoming
